立式连续退火炉快冷段带钢冷却温度分析计算

摘    要:  针对实际生产中使用的带钢立式连续退火炉,建立了快冷段(RCS)专用带钢温度计算公式。根据冲击射流对流换热原理和快冷段的喷孔阵列形式,用生产中采集的数据,模拟推导出对流换热努塞尔数计算公式。按照这组公式编制成MATLAB软件进行计算,其结果与52组生产数据相符。该组计算公式和方法,可为带钢连续退火炉工程项目设计与应用提供一定的计算依据。

Analysis and Calculation for Rapid Cooling Temperature of Strip in the Continuous Annealing Furnace

Abstract:The special calculation formula of cooling strip for rapid cooling section (RCS) in vertical type continue annealing furnace was built. The formula for calculating nusselt number was deduced by data from production according to theory of jet convection and cross jet holes array. The results, which was calculated with MATLAB based the deduced formula, are in accord with production data. The calculating method can offer certain basis for engineering projects.
